Explore the Salvador Dalí House-Museum

Experience the extraordinary world of Salvador Dalí by stepping directly into the artist's former residence in Portlligat. The Salvador Dalí House-Museum offers a rare chance to explore the unique home where Dalí and his muse, Gala, lived and worked for decades. This space is a living testament to the artist’s creativity and is filled with intricate details, unusual architecture and personal artifacts that reflect Dalí’s surrealist vision.

Step Into Surrealism

Every part of the house is designed with Dalí’s unique touch. No two windows are the same, rooms intertwine in mazelike fashion and eye-catching objects fill every corner. As you walk through, notice the peculiar passageways and the artist's clever manipulations of space and light. The home’s design blurs the lines between reality and imagination, offering visitors a physical representation of Dalí’s mind.

Discover the Studio and Olive Grove

One of the highlights of your visit is seeing the studio where many of Dalí’s masterpieces came to life. The studio remains largely as he left it, with his easel, paints and tools on display. Outside, visitors can wander the peaceful olive grove that surrounds the home, adding to the tranquil atmosphere and providing scenic views over Portlligat bay.

Artistic and Personal Insights

As you move through the house, you gain insight into the daily life Dalí and Gala shared. From their personal living quarters to quirky sculptures and furnishings, each element tells a story. The varied perspectives from windows and terraces highlight both natural beauty and the artist’s flair for creating extraordinary views from ordinary places.
